In news from Atlanta, the two police officers charged in the killing of Rayshard Brooks in the parking lot of a Wendy’s turned themselves in on Thursday. Former officer Garrett Rolfe, who faces felony murder and 10 other charges, is being held without bond. He was reportedly moved from the Fulton County Jail to another facility due to security concerns. Officer Devin Brosnan, who faces an aggravated assault charge, was released on Thursday after posting bond. Meanwhile, the Atlanta Police Foundation has announced it is giving every police officer in Atlanta a $500 bonus. The news came less than a day after officers in the department staged a “sickout” to protest charges being filed over the killing of Rayshard Brooks.
